I have a 2003 AC 400 automatic atv. Can anyone tell me how to adjust the idle speed?

Should be a black **** on the end of a small flexible cable (about 2-3inches long) on the right hand side of the carburetor. (on your right if you are sitting on the seat). If you remove the seat it is easier to see it.

Clockwise turn = increase RPM

Counter Clockwise = decrease RPM

Service manual suggests that you turn it past the desired RPM and then turn it down to the desired setting.

Engine has to be at normal operating temperature before making any adjustments.

RPM's should be between 1250-1350. I adjust my manual tranny CAT so that it does not jerk when I shift into first from neutral or from neutral to 1st gear.

It also seems like I have to set it a little higher in the winter and a little lower in the summer.
